Linux处理速度:极速性能大揭秘
linux处理速度

作者:IIS7AI 时间:2025-01-23 18:21



Linux处理速度:高效、灵活与性能的巅峰 在当今的数字化时代,操作系统的性能直接影响着计算机的整体表现和用户体验

    而在众多操作系统中,Linux凭借其卓越的处理速度、高度的灵活性和无与伦比的稳定性,成为了众多专业用户、开发者以及企业级应用的首选

    本文将深入探讨Linux在处理速度方面的优势,揭示其背后的技术原理和实际应用中的显著表现

     一、Linux内核:高效与优化的基石 Linux操作系统之所以能在处理速度上独占鳌头,很大程度上得益于其精心设计的内核

    Linux内核是操作系统的核心部分,负责管理系统资源、硬件访问和进程调度等关键任务

    Linux内核的设计哲学强调简洁、高效和模块化,这使得它在处理各种任务时能够展现出极高的效率

     1.高效的内存管理:Linux内核采用了先进的内存管理机制,如分页、写时复制(Copy-On-Write)和内存压缩等,这些技术极大地提高了内存利用率和系统响应速度

    通过智能的内存分配和回收策略,Linux能够确保关键进程获得足够的内存资源,从而避免内存瓶颈

     2.灵活的进程调度:Linux内核的进程调度器经过不断优化,能够根据系统负载情况动态调整进程优先级,确保高优先级任务得到及时处理

    此外,Linux还支持多种调度策略,如实时调度、公平调度等,满足不同应用场景的需求

     3.模块化的设计:Linux内核的模块化设计允许用户根据需要加载或卸载内核模块,这不仅提高了系统的可扩展性,还减少了不必要的内核开销,从而提升了整体性能

     二、文件系统:快速与可靠的存储解决方案 文件系统是操作系统与存储设备之间的桥梁,其性能直接影响数据的读写速度

    Linux支持多种高性能文件系统,如ext4、XFS、Btrfs等,这些文件系统在数据组织、访问控制和错误恢复等方面具有显著优势

     1.高效的I/O操作:Linux文件系统通过优化I/O路径、使用缓存和预读技术等方式,显著提高了数据的读写速度

    例如,ext4文件系统采用了延迟分配和日志结构文件系统(Log-Structured File System, LFS)等技术,有效减少了磁盘碎片,提高了I/O性能

     2.数据完整性保护:Linux文件系统内置了多种数据完整性保护机制,如校验和、快照和冗余存储等,这些机制在保障数据安全的同时,也提高了文件系统的可靠性和恢复速度

     3.可扩展性和兼容性:Linux文件系统支持广泛的存储设备和文件系统格式,如NTFS、FAT32等,这使得Linux能够在不同硬件平台和操作系统之间实现无缝迁移和数据共享

     三、开源社区:持续创新与性能优化 Linux的开源特性是其保持领先地位的关键因素之一

    开源社区汇聚了全球范围内的开发者、企业和研究机构,他们共同为Linux内核和应用程序的开发、测试和优化贡献智慧和力量

     1.持续的性能优化:开源社区不断对Linux内核和关键组件进行性能基准测试和优化,以确保Linux在处理各种负载时都能展现出最佳性能

    这些优化包括算法改进、代码重构和硬件加速等

     2.广泛的硬件支持:由于开源社区的积极参与,Linux能够迅速适应新硬件的发展,提供广泛的硬件驱动程序和支持

    这使得Linux在高性能计算、云计算、大数据和物联网等领域具有得天独厚的优势

     3.丰富的软件生态:Linux拥有丰富的开源软件生态,涵盖了从开发工具、数据库到办公套件、图形界面的各个领域

    这些软件在Linux平台上运行稳定、高效,进一步提升了Linux的整体性能

     四、实际应用中的Linux处理速度优势 Linux在处理速度方面的优势在实际应用中得到了充分验证

    以下是一些典型应用场景: 1.高性能计算:Linux凭借其强大的并行处理能力和高效的内存管理,成为高性能计算领域的首选操作系统

    在超级计算机和大型集群系统中,Linux能够提供卓越的计算性能和稳定性

     2.云计算:Linux在云计算领域具有广泛应用,无论是作为云服务器的操作系统,还是作为容器化技术的基石(如Docker和Kubernetes),Linux都展现出卓越的性能和灵活性

    通过虚拟化技术和资源隔离机制,Linux能够在云环境中实现高效、安全的资源管理和调度

     3.嵌入式系统:Linux在嵌入式系统领域也表现出色

    由于其小巧、高效的内核和丰富的硬件支持,Linux能够轻松适应各种嵌入式设备的硬件需求,提供稳定、可靠的系统性能

     4.大数据处理:在大数据处理领域,Linux凭借其强大的I/O性能和可扩展的文件系统,成为大数据平台(如Hadoop和Spark)的理想选择

    Linux能够高效地处理和分析海量数据,为数据科学家和业务分析师提供实时、准确的数据洞察

     五、结论 综上所述,Linux在处理速度方面展现出了卓越的性能和灵活性

    其高效的内核设计、先进的文件系统、开源社区的持续创新以及在实际应用中的广泛验证,共同构成了Linux在处理速度上的领先地位

    随着技术的不断进步和应用场景的不断拓展,Linux将继续保持其在性能方面的优势,为更多用户提供高效、可靠的计算体验

    无论是专业用户、开发者还是企业级应用,Linux都将成为他们追求极致性能的理想选择